As a plugin author, confirm your integration handles the new structured payload: status, environment, and rollout percentage are now separate fields rather than a single message string. Bots parsing the old free-text format will silently show stale statuses, so update matchers and test against the sandbox channel on Corvane staging. Announcements for canceled rollouts now fire a distinct event — subscribe to it explicitly. Record the build you validated against using the token that appears below.

session token of taguf-fafop = htk14_d9cbf74e1cdbce

Hey Tomas — quick handover before you take over nights. The cleaning crew from Brightmop arrives around 23:00, usually three of them. They're cleared for floors 2–4 only, not the lab wing, so keep an eye on that. Their supervisor, Ilka, knows the drill but the newer two sometimes wander. They buzz at the service entrance; you'll need to let them in since their fobs expired last week and Petra hasn't reissued them yet. To open the service door for them, use the code below.

badge for yahif-bahaf: bdg-XUBUM-7

## Artifact Signing — Inventory Reconciliation Job

The nightly reconciliation job for Stockline now signs its output manifests before upload. Unsigned manifests are rejected by the Ledgerbox ingest as of build 412. Two mismatches last week traced to a stale key on the runner pool; rotated Tuesday. Action for sync: confirm all runners pull the current key at job start. The active signing key for the reconciliation pipeline is as follows.

signing key of yafop-taguf = bky3_Kre

Minutes — Management Meeting, Vexlor Industries

Attendees agreed to a write-down of aging stock at the Draymoor warehouse, chiefly the Corvex-3 fittings line. Finance confirmed the adjustment will post this quarter. Marta Delven will brief auditors; operations will clear shelf space by month-end. For the incoming director: disposal options are still open. The confidential note on forward plans follows below.

internal memo for kajef-bagaf: Silionax Freight is in early talks to buy Silathax Freight for about $30.4 million. The Aldael launch date is January 3, and nothing goes to the press before then.